Comments
This species hybridizes extensively with Vaccinium fuscatum in the eastern part of the state, forming Vaccinium ×marianum S. Wats. (pro sp.). See Map and Comments for that taxon, and Comments under V. corymbosum.
Habitat
Acidic alluvial swamps, nonriverine swamps, wet flatwoods, seepage swamps, bogs, and depression ponds; less commonly in mesic, acidic upland forests. Common in the Coastal Plain; frequent in the outer Piedmont; rare in the inner Piedmont and mountains.
